About the Item

This is a Moroccan Rug Honeycomb Design—a remarkable and culturally rich piece of artistry that encapsulates the essence of Morocco's vibrant traditions and natural beauty. This distinctive design draws its inspiration from the special patterns seen in traditional Moroccan architecture, or perhaps resembling the honeycomb structure of a beehive. The design showcases a mesmerizing interplay of geometric shapes and symmetrical precision, echoing the meticulous craftsmanship that has been a hallmark of Moroccan art for centuries. The color palette, predominantly featuring black and beige, adds a sleek and contemporary touch to the timeless Moroccan design. Black, a symbol of sophistication and mystery, contrasts beautifully with the warmth and neutrality of beige, creating a striking visual balance. This combination not only provides a modern twist to the classic Moroccan aesthetic but also allows for versatile incorporation into a wide range of interior styles. Measuring 166 x 250 CM, this piece becomes a focal point in any room, commanding attention and adding a touch of grandeur. It can effortlessly enhance various elements of Moroccan decor, whether it be rugs or textiles. It seamlessly combines the old and the new, making it an adaptable choice for those seeking to infuse their living spaces with the allure of Moroccan design in a contemporary context.
